(.). ______________________________ SUMMARY OF EDITORIALS FROM THE HEBREW PRESS Hatzofeh criticizes the IDF for not responding to Monday’s Kassam rocket attack against Sderot. The editors note that the several planned terrorist attacks were narrowly averted in recent weeks and asks, „Are Sharon and his Defense Minister waiting until Jewish blood is spilled before they react?” Yediot Ahronot suggests that, „The election campaign for the next Knesset will begin the day after the Disengagement Plan is completed.” The editors believe that, „In no election campaign up to now have the parties reached the finish line so broken up, so hated by the voting public, so directionless and so aimless,” and discern two main reasons for this: „The ideological rift: (.). The Likud, broken and confused, even if it goes to the elections unified, will not succeed in hiding its cracks – the group that continues to dream vs., the group whose sole interest is power. The rift in the Labor Party is also severe – it has become clear that the vision of a quick peace is baseless. The personal rift: In recent years, Israeli politics has been penetrated by sub-standard people who see politics mainly as a source of income, who have led to its being held in contempt and to the moving away of better people from academia, the business world and the army.” Yediot Ahronot, in its second editorial, refers to the outgoing IDF Chief-of-Staff Lt.-Gen. Moshe Yaalon’s personal animus against Defense Minister Shaul Mofaz, reminds the former that, „Anger is a poor adviser,” and advises him to hold his peace until he has actually been discharged.
